The Certified Professional in Hydraulic Structures for Infrastructure Planners course equips learners with advanced expertise in designing, analyzing, and managing hydraulic systems critical to modern infrastructure. Covering key topics such as flood control, dam safety, water resource management, and sustainable design, this program integrates cutting-edge digital tools and methodologies. Participants gain actionable insights to optimize hydraulic structures, ensuring resilience and efficiency in urban and rural planning. Tailored for infrastructure planners, this certification empowers professionals to navigate the complexities of hydraulic engineering, driving innovation and sustainability in an ever-evolving digital landscape.

| career roles | key responsibilities |
|---|---|
| hydraulic structures designer | designing hydraulic systems, ensuring compliance with standards, and optimizing structural integrity. |
| infrastructure project manager | overseeing project timelines, budgets, and resource allocation for hydraulic infrastructure projects. |
| water resource engineer | planning and managing water resource systems, including dams, reservoirs, and irrigation networks. |
| hydraulic systems consultant | providing expert advice on hydraulic structure design, maintenance, and risk assessment. |
| environmental impact analyst | assessing the environmental impact of hydraulic structures and recommending mitigation strategies. |
| construction supervisor | monitoring construction activities, ensuring adherence to design specifications and safety protocols. |
| research and development specialist | innovating new technologies and methodologies for hydraulic structure design and implementation. |
